July 1

1776 1st vote on the Declaration of Independence
1847 1st US postage stamps go on sale, 5 Franklin & 10 Washington, NYC
1867 The British North America Act of 1867 takes effect as the Constitution of Canada, creating the Canadian Confederation and the federal dominion of Canada; Sir John A. Macdonald is sworn in as the first Prime Minister of Canada
1908 SOS is adopted as the international distress signal
1934 1st x-ray photo of entire body, Rochester, NY

You missed it was the beginning of the battle of the Somme which last through November 18, 1916, and eventually claimed over a million casualties (both sides, dead and wounded).
